- INTRODUCTION
- ____________
-
-
- I have spent many years being occupied with small and medium
- sized businesses either as an employee or as an owner. I also have
- spent a number of years surrounded by lawyers - my grandfather was
- on the faculty at a local law school and I put my brother through
- that same law school. My grandfather's career was very
- distinguished and my brother is making the "big bucks" working for
- a major New York bank.
-
- As I have been involved in business ventures I have gotten a
- return on my investment by having my brother go over my deals
- (usually laughing hysterically) and giving me pointers on how to
- improve my legal writing ability. I also learned to find him
- tucked away in the law school library. Since we look somewhat
- alike, I usually got in without having to pay or without an ID. I
- soon learned that many lawyers rely heavily on "form books". These
- are books which have legal forms in them to help lawyers
- understand what it is they are writing.
-
- Most of the forms and help I needed were incredibly simple
- things and didn' t really require the advice of counsel.
- Unfortunately these books are written for lawyers in technical
- legal talk and are also priced for lawyers. Over the years I have
- kept a collection of some of these forms which I translated more
- or less into common English and changed them drastically for my
- own usage.
-
- I had more or less the same experience with letters. It is
- awfully hard to just sit down and write a coherent letter about an
- important subject without taking hours of careful thought. I have
- taken hoursof careful thought and have shared with you many of the
- letters I have devised over the years.
-
- I think you will find that these files will help you as they
- have helped me.

- Usage
- ---------
-
- Many times in the course of our business or professional endeavors
- we come across the need to create simple legal documents or simple
- letters. However, when we come to such a time, we often are at a
- loss at how to write such documents.
-
- One course of action is to buy a book and type out the
- examples. This is ok, but there is a lot of time and labor
- involved in typing in such documents. There are a number of
- software alternatives, but most of them simply give you text in
- TEXT form which has absolutely no format to it whatsoever. You
- still have to take a considerable amount of time taking out
- carriage returns and putting in the fonts you want. This can take
- even more time than typing in the text from scratch!
-
- I have taken the approach of offering PRE-FORMATTED forms and
- letters. I have also enclosed TEXT files as a last resort for you
- to use.

- FIRST FILE
- ----------------
-
- Now read through the next few sections and pick out a file
- which you think will work best for you.
-
- The convention in the legal world is to use a Times Roman font for
- legal documents. In fact, many government documents make it a
- requirement.
-
- When it comes to letters, there aren't any conventions you need to
- be aware of. I have found that if you will be faxing a document,
- a sans serif font (like Helvetica) turns out better on the other
- end.
-
- GENERAL INSTRUCTIONS
- ======================
-
- All of these forms and letters are simple fill-in-the blank type
- of documents. The items you need to replace will either be in
- brackets "[ ]".or wil be dollar amounts "XX". Specific
- instructions (where needed) and advice follows.
-
-
- FORMS
-
- Agreement to Sell Business
- -------------------------------------
- The Uniform Commercial Code may require you to use either the Bulk
- Sales #1 or #2 (additional file whenyou register) with this file.
- The basic rule of thumb is: if you owe money to creditors, you
- have to get their permission to transfer responsibility for
- payment of those debts before you actually transfer it.
-
-
- Bill of Sale
- --------------
- Just fill in the blanks.
-
-
- Bulk Sales#1
- ------------------
- See "Agreement to Sell Business" above. (#2 is included when you
- register.)
-
-
- Business Lease
- ----------------------
- Check #18 if you have any other agreements which you have made
- with your landlord/lessee.
-
- Car Bill of Sale
- ---------------------
- You must have the VIN number! Your state also might require you to
- have a notarized odometer statement as well.
-
- Contract/Agreement
- ---------------------------
- This is a wide-opened contract or agreement. You can agree to or
- contract for anything with this.

- Contractor's Estimate Sheet
- --------------------------------------
- A simple form to guide you in remodels or complete house construction.
-
- Debt Compromise
- -------------------------
- If you have a customer who is in heavy debt trouble, it may be
- better to get "something" than to get nothing. Or perhaps you need
- to propose this to your creditors.
-
- General Power of Attorney
- -----------------------------------
- This allows someone else to take care of ALL your affairs.
-
- General Release
- -----------------------
- This is the legal way to get out of a contract or to allow someone
- else out of a contract. This "releases" all parties to an agreement.
-
- Installment Note
- ----------------------
- This is a great form for installment sales and for payment tracking.
-
- Lease
- --------
- Fill-in-the-blanks
-
- Loan Purpose Affidavit
- -------------------------------
- Many banks require a document which states what you are going to
- do with the money they give you.
-
- Release of Lien
- ---------------------
- If you have placed a lien on somebody's property, you also need
- to release that lien when they have paid you.
-
- Simple Partnership Agreement
- ------------------------------------------
- If you are forming a partnership and it is not super complicated,
- this form will do the trick for you.
-
- Trade Name Affidavit
- -----------------------------
- Some cities or counties will require you to register your trade
- name if you are operating a business under any name other than
- your own.
-
- UCC - Security Agreement
- ------------------------------------
- One way of guaranteeing payment is by taking a security
- interest in one of your customer's assets, so that if he can't
- pay, you can take possession of the item offered as security. To
- make this effective, you should file this form with your
- Secretary of State.
-
- Will
- ------
- This is a very simple form to help you draw up a simple "Last Will
- and Testament".
